About Karahia

According to Census 2011 information the location code or village code of Karahia village is 221940. Karahia village is located in Kursakatta subdivision of Araria district in Bihar, India. It is situated 6km away from sub-district headquarter Kursakatta (tehsildar office) and 41km away from district headquarter Araria. As per 2009 stats, Shankar Pur is the gram panchayat of Karahia village.

The total geographical area of village is 183 hectares. Karahia has a total population of 958 peoples, out of which male population is 498 while female population is 460. Literacy rate of karahia village is 34.13% out of which 40.56% males and 27.17% females are literate. There are about 191 houses in karahia village. Pincode of karahia village locality is 854331.

Farbesganj is nearest town to karahia for all major economic activities, which is approximately 16km away.
